Any 1970 model got that tag if the order originated from overseas - whether the car was actually exported or not.
Most 'export' cars I see were ordered by US Servicemen from overseas for pick up when they returned home.

Back in the early 80's, a friend owned the only known 'built for export' 70 Hemi Cuda (FC7, now owned by Craig Jackson), here in England. When new, it was apparently a gift from Chrysler to the CEO of British Steel. It did not have one of these tags, but a blue decal in the forward vertical part of the drivers's door shut. Back then I owned an export build 72 RR/GTX which was sold to USAF serviceman stationed in Germany. It also didn't have the metal 'export' tag, although it did have an additional tag issued by the German DMV.
